Just a thought,

Not every song or composition is best presented by madly twidling all 
possible knobs on your modular. Some songs require restraint and preset 
slopes and curves to have the right impact. I think it is a very limited 
view to state...

Or your music is a little more static that it should be?

Sometimes music is "too" static because all you are doing is twisting the 
knobs all the time. Things can get out of hand fast with all of the options 
we have on our MOTM's, especially for those of us who own two or more 
modulars. Knob twiddling on a classic LFO is only one knob that determines 
the whole frequency while this modules is multiple stages (15 knobs for **** 
sake) with room for delicate transitions if you program the thing right. I 
am willing to hider the real time tweakability with the smaller knobs to 
save cost since my modular money is running low :~( It will in no way be 
impossible to tweak on this proposed module and I am hyped about the step 
sequencer type functions.

I am very excited to look at this possible new module for the positive 
things that it might bring to the MOTM system. I have no other module like 
this and I would for sure like to add one of these to my modular. I commend 
Tony for trying to keep it in a 2-space panel.
